Crunchy apples and celery, juicy grapes, and rich walnuts come together to form this classic Waldorf salad. It’s comforting, easy to make, and oh-so refreshing – no wonder it’s been such a popular salad for over 100 years! • _________⬇️⬇️⬇️⬇️ CLICK FOR RECIPE ⬇️⬇️⬇️⬇️ __________ • PRINTABLE RECIPE: 🖨️ https://thestayathomechef.com/waldorf... 🖨️ • 🍴🍴🍴🍴🍴🍴🍴🍴🍴 • ✅Ingredients • • • 2 cups granny smith apples diced, about 2 apples • • 1 tablespoon lemon juice • • 1/4 cup granulated sugar • • 1 cup red grapes halved • • 1 cup celery diced • • 1/2 cup walnuts chopped and toasted • • 1/2 cup greek yogurt • • 1/4 cup mayonnaise • • 1/2 teaspoon salt • • ✅Instructions • 1️⃣ Dice apples into bite size pieces, about 1/2 cubes. Place in a large bowl, drizzle lemon juice, and sprinkle sugar over the apples. Toss to make sure all is coated. • 2️⃣ Halve grapes and add to the apples. Dice celery and add to the bowl along with walnuts. • 3️⃣ In a small mixing bowl add greek yogurt, mayonnaise, and salt.
